By AI, Created 5:12 PM UTC, May 18, 2026, /AGP/ – Best Foot Forward appointed healthcare veteran Adam Kustin as its first chief growth officer on May 12, 2026, adding a leadership role focused on growth, partnerships and market expansion. The move is aimed at deepening member engagement work across Medicaid, Medicare Advantage and other managed care segments.
Why it matters: - Best Foot Forward is adding a dedicated growth executive as managed care organizations face pressure to reach hard-to-contact members and improve engagement outcomes. - The new role signals an effort to expand beyond existing relationships and push further into Medicaid, Medicare Advantage and related healthcare markets.
What happened: - Best Foot Forward announced the appointment of Adam Kustin as the company’s first chief growth officer on May 12, 2026. - Kustin will lead strategic growth initiatives, health plan partnerships, conference and association strategy, and market expansion. - The role covers Medicaid, Medicare Advantage and related healthcare sectors.
The details: - Kustin brings industry experience in managed care operations, payer engagement strategies and relationship development. - Best Foot Forward said Kustin’s familiarity with the company’s business model and mission positions him to help accelerate growth. - Kustin will work with executive leadership to strengthen existing client relationships and expand into new markets. - The company also said the role will support efforts to improve member engagement and health plan outcomes. - Best Foot Forward’s mission is to help healthcare organizations and government insurance payors locate, re-establish contact with and connect hard-to-reach, high-utilization or target-risk members to healthcare resources and support programs. - The company is recognized for engagement results among populations often categorized as Unable to Contact, or UTC. - Best Foot Forward is a certified minority-owned and HITRUST-certified business headquartered in South Florida. - The company has offices in Illinois, Indiana, Ohio, Pennsylvania, Texas and Georgia. - Best Foot Forward provides healthcare engagement solutions using phone and digital outreach strategies. - The company’s website is Best Foot Forward Sales. - The company also maintains a LinkedIn page at Best Foot Forward Sales Inc..
